📜  p5.js 简介(1)

📅  最后修改于: 2023-12-03 14:45:01.476000             🧑  作者: Mango

P5.js 简介

p5js logo

简介

P5.js 是 Processing 基于 JavaScript 的一种实现,它可以让你使用 JavaScript 轻松地创建交互式图形、动画和命令行工具。它还支持 WebGL 和 2D 上下文,以及许多其他流行的 Web 技术。

特点
  • 与 Processing 兼容:如果您已经熟悉 Processing,则很容易上手 P5.js。
  • 交互性:P5.js 是为交互式设计而生的,它可以让您的应用程序响应鼠标、键盘和触摸事件。
  • 易于学习:P5.js 基于 JavaScript,因此您可以使用您已经熟悉的开发工具和语言来编写 P5.js 应用程序。
  • 开放性:P5.js 是开放源代码的,因此您可以在本地或从网络上访问该项目。
  • 社区:P5.js 拥有庞大的社区,您可以在社区中获取支持,了解开发新技术的最新趋势。
安装

在您的 HTML 文件中添加以下代码片段:

<script src="https://cdnjs.cloudflare.com/ajax/libs/p5.js/1.2.0/p5.js"></script>

然后,在您的 JavaScript 文件中编写代码。

示例

以下是一个简单的 P5.js 示例,它会在网页上绘制一条线:

function setup() {
  createCanvas(400, 400);
}

function draw() {
  background(220);
  line(0, 0, mouseX, mouseY);
}
总结

P5.js 是一种快速构建交互式应用程序的强大工具。它易于学习,具有极高的灵活性,可以用于构建各种不同类型的项目。如果您正在寻找一种简单的方法来开始构建交互式应用程序,那么 P5.js 绝对是您的首选之一。